Gnome
在 Gnome 中提供外部時禁用內置顯示
我的筆記型電腦有 4k 顯示屏。當我將 Thunderbolt 3 插入通過 MST 連接到 3 個 1920x1200 顯示器的顯示埠適配器時,它無法正確連接,因為它超過了我的 GPU 允許的最大解析度。
一個有希望的解決方案是禁用內置顯示器,然後連接到外部顯示器。但是,我似乎無法通過顯示管理器將其正確關閉,並且通常會導致我崩潰。
概括:
筆記型電腦 -> Thunderbolt 3 到顯示埠適配器 -> 3 個 1920x1200 顯示器通過 MST/菊花鏈
我正在尋求在檢測到外部顯示器時禁用內置顯示器,並在拔下外部顯示器時重新啟用它。
首先,
xrandr --listmonitors
顯示對您的 X 可見的顯示。例如,你會看到這些(我有一個顯示器,你會有多個):
Monitors: 1 0: +*DVI-0 1920/598x1080/336+0+0 DVI-0
現在,如果我想關閉我的 DVI-0 顯示器,我會發出一個
xrandr --output DVI-0 --off
您可以使用
xrandr -q
.問題是,它是一個命令行工具。在顯示連接/斷開連接時自動執行此操作是可能的,但在 gnome+suse 的情況下,我不知道如何。
也許你會得到一個更詳細的答案——如果你的問題在那之前不會結束的話。